COLOR ME UNSURPRISED: Strength training linked to lower risk of death, research finds. “According to a study published in the British Journal of Sports Medicine, people who performed 90 to 120 minutes of strength training exercises each week had a 13% lower risk of death compared to those who did not participate in strength training. Researchers also found those participants had a 19% lower risk of dying from cardiovascular disease and a 27% lower risk of dying from neurological conditions.”
